Christina Aguilera (aka Xtina aka Baby Jane aka Madam X) has been revealed as the star of Health's May 2021 "Beauty Issue," photographed by Coliena Rentmeester. In the accompanying story, the 40-year-old pop icon gets candid about new music, self-reflection, and more.

• On quarantine: "I really got a moment to do little things, like be in my backyard, read books that had been on my to-read list, and go through my old diaries. I have this massive trunk of old diaries that I've literally kept from the past 20 years of my life. I was able to catch up on them and do some self-reflecting. It really forced me to be silent and take a look at myself. In some regard, I wasn't happy with a lot of things, and it's scary to face those feelings that, under normal circumstances, you don't have time to face."

• On new music: "I'm months away from anything being announced. I'm simultaneously working on my English record and the follow-up to my debut Spanish album-about 20 years overdue. I'm a perfectionist and want to give everything my best-especially because of the soul-searching I've done over the past year and the new perspective I have... I've fallen in love with music all over again, which is a really big thing to say, having spent my entire career in music."

• On self-love: "Entering this business, I hated being super skinny. Once I turned 21, I started filling out a little bit, and I was loving my new curves. I appreciated having a booty. I've always said that women are way more interesting to look at than men! I have a hard time looking at the early pictures of myself because I remember feeling so insecure. I would never want to relive my 20s-you're so in your own head and finding your confidence. As you age, you stop comparing yourself to other people and start appreciating your own body and owning it."

• On her definition of beauty: "Accepting yourself is what beauty is really about. As much as I also love being a glam girl and playing dress-up for the camera, when it all comes off, that's what's ultimately most rewarding-being able to feel really good about who's staring back at you in the mirror, because you're owning all of it."
